Output 88878a90efa4a9196c946087db367ba1f8aabdc8850634714dc7430384956cfa:0

value
17942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c33025c0a01c5d489b055c00c0ee2dcae0d0c776 OP_EQUAL
address
3KV5NJ6bM5nv78uiN721BDBPE3cRwyzgFm
transaction
88878a90efa4a9196c946087db367ba1f8aabdc8850634714dc7430384956cfa
confirmations
170368
spent
true